From curiosity to clarity
Dogfulness grew from over a decade of learning, hands-on experience, and a deep commitment to understanding dogs and their people. Each step helped shape the unique approach I use today.
Today
A Bigger Picture Approach to Behavior
After supporting hundreds of dog owners in person across Germany, Hawaii, and New England, I now have the privilege of working with families both locally and virtually across the U.S., Europe, and Australia.
I believe learning never stops, so I continue to grow through ongoing education and collaboration with professionals in areas like fear-free vet care, rescue dogs, herding breeds, and complex behavior. The more we share knowledge and work together, the better we can support dogs and their people.

2024
Specializing in Dog & Baby Safety
I completed a 13-week program to become a Licensed Family Paws Parent Educator, expanding my work to support families navigating life with dogs and babies.

2021
A broader perspective
While living in Oahu, Hawaii, I volunteered with a nonprofit training service dogs for veterans with PTSD. I also became a certified life coach during that time, which helped me better understand how to support the human side of the leash. These experiences shaped the foundation of Dogfulness — helping families navigate challenges by looking at the whole picture: the dog, the person, and the relationship between them.

2014–2020
Expanding knowledge & experience
While attending university, I spent time working with horses and working cattle dogs on a ranch in South Dakota. This experience sparked my passion for herding breeds and gave me a deeper understanding of the instincts, drive, and unique needs of working dogs. I also gained hands-on experience with shelter dogs, which expanded my perspective on behavior and helping dogs with different backgrounds.

2012
Professional foundations
Driven to understand dogs more deeply, I pursued every opportunity to study dog behavior and training. I completed an intensive one-year canine training certification in Bavaria, Germany, and began shadowing experienced trainers from Germany and Switzerland to gain hands-on insight. In 2012, I launched my first dog training business in Germany while raising my first Australian Shepherd, Bonnie.

2005
Where it began
Growing up in rural Bavaria, Germany, surrounded by farm animals, I discovered my love for shaping behavior—starting with training our goats to do tricks.
My first real teacher was rescue dog Roxy, who showed me that behavior always has a reason. Years later, my Australian Shepherd Bonnie deepened my passion for canine communication and herding breeds.
